tropical chicken salad-quick and easy

I created this recipe totally as a fluke. Looking for a little extra something when I made my chicken salad, looking in the fridge I saw my flavored Greek Yogurt and had an ah ha moment. It turned out great. You can use and combo of veggies, fruit, and yogurt you choose.

prep time 1 Hr 30 Min
cook time
method No-Cook or Other
yield 6 serving(s)

Ingredients

  • 1 - rotisserie chicken, deboned
  • 1 - orange(each slice cut in thrids)
  • 1 - celery stalk(chopped)
  • 2 tablespoons scallions(diced)
  • 1/3 cup toasted pecans(pieces)
  • 1/2 - appled(diced with skin on or off)
  • 2 - carrots, chopped
  • 1 cup greek yogurt(flavored, i used coconut but you can use orange, key lime, etc.
  • 1 1/4 cups mayonnaise dressing(not light, because with the yogurt it will be too watery)
  • 1 pinch salt and pepper

How To Make tropical chicken salad-quick and easy

  • Step 1
    Skin, debone, and chop chicken in bite size pieces. Place in serving bowl.
  • Step 2
    Cut up all vegetables and fruit as indicated above. Add to chicken.
  • Step 3
    Add salt and pepper to chicken. Mix the yogurt and mayo together and whip until smooth. Add dressing to chicken and lightly toss. chill for 1 hour, and serve.
